Created attachment 183623 [details] The bug appearing here, notice at the right of the panel SUMMARY STEPS TO REPRODUCE 1. Set panel to "fit content" 2. Open a window from anywhere but the panel 3. Close the window OBSERVED RESULT Panel icons squish to the side but a weird outline is left until you move the mouse over the panel EXPECTED RESULT The panel should resize normally without the icons squishing and an empty part appearing. SOFTWARE/OS VERSIONS Linux/KDE Plasma: Fedora 42 KDE Plasma Version: 6.4.3 KDE Frameworks Version: 6.16.0 Qt Version: 6.9.1 ADDITIONAL INFORMATION I initially thought it was due to transparency but after checking it isnt. I am on nvidia with the proprietary rpmfusion drivers (rtx 2060)
